I have just received (long story) a 1973 Cj5 “Super Jeep” (limited production in ’73 with some special mods). It was garage kept for 25 years and looks like it came right off the showroom floor (3000k original road miles, the engine paint isn’t even darkened!).
I am told that, even though it is a “Super Jeep” it isn’t worth more than 4K like any other 73. Do you know anything about this Jeep? If it not worth more than a new body then here is my dilemma.
> >
I also have a 77 Cj5 that I have driven and modified since ’78. It has a Ford T18 transmission, Dana 20 transfer case, full floating solid axel model 20 rear with trac lock and a Dana 30 with posi-track up front, and a 41/2” soft-ride spring lift. This year I was intending to check the frame and replace the body. Also, I need overdrive and was considering a Dana 18 swap, but am concerned about the “noise” factor (What do you think of this swap?) I have already built a 350 “torquer” to replace my tired 304. At this stage, I am going to rebuild the entire Jeep with a very carefully selected list of aftermarket mods (I have not gotten to this stage yet).
